What is a Literary Text?

Back

A Literary Text is a type of writing that includes characters, dialogue, and a plot, often used to tell a story or convey emotions.

What is an Informational Text?

Back

An Informational Text is a type of writing that provides factual information, such as textbooks, essays, reference books, and articles.

What are text features in Informational Text?

Back

Text features include elements like maps, charts, tables, pictures, and headings that help readers understand the information presented.

What is the main purpose of Literary Text?

Back

The main purpose of Literary Text is to entertain, tell a story, or express ideas and emotions through narrative.

What is the main purpose of Informational Text?

Back

The main purpose of Informational Text is to inform or educate the reader about a specific topic or subject.

What elements are typically found in a plot of a Literary Text?

Back

A plot in a Literary Text typically includes exposition, inciting incident, rising action, climax, falling action, and resolution.

Can a text be both Literary and Informational?

Back

Yes, some texts can contain elements of both Literary and Informational Text, but they primarily fall into one category.
